Decorating Tips: Enhance the visual appeal of your cake by drizzling melted chocolate on top. Leave to rest in the fridge, then sprinkle with powdered sugar for a chic finish. You can also add a touch of elegance by sprinkling with edible gold dust or serve with a side of whipped cream and fresh berries for a refreshing contrast.

Ingredients:

  • 1 and a half packages of butter biscuits (adjust the quantity according to your preferences)
  • 50 grams of butter
  • 1 cup (250 ml) milk
  • A little more than half a cup of powdered sugar
  • 2 tablespoons of cocoa powder
  • Milk chocolate for melting and drizzling

Instructions:

  1. Melt the butter in a saucepan and add the milk, cocoa powder, sugar and milk chocolate, stirring until smooth and well combined.
  2. Crush the cookies into small pieces, then add them to the chocolate mixture, making sure each piece is well coated.
  3. Press the mixture into a lined dish and refrigerate for 2-3 hours, until firm.
  4. Once set, melt the extra chocolate and drizzle it over the cake for decoration. Refrigerate until chocolate sets.
  5. Slice and serve chilled.
